This GitHub issue is for collecting web developer signals for Invoker commands.
The command and commandfor attributes for the <button> HTML element dispatch an action to an element when the button is invoked (by click or keystroke), as a declarative alternative to addEventListener() calls or onclick attribute handlers.
Browser support
- Chrome 135 (Apr 1, 2025)
- Chrome Android 135 (Apr 1, 2025)
- Edge 135 (Apr 4, 2025)
- Firefox 144 (Oct 14, 2025)
- Firefox for Android 144 (Oct 14, 2025)
- Safari: not supported
- Safari on iOS: not supported
